US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ase 'minimal support required' is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when referring to a situation where not a lot of help or resources are needed. For example, "The project was straightforward and required minimal support from our team."

FAQs

How can I use "minimal support required" in a sentence?

You can use "minimal support required" to describe tasks, projects, or systems that operate effectively with very little assistance. For example, "The new software is user-friendly and requires "minimal support" from the IT department".

What's a more formal alternative to "minimal support required"?

In a formal setting, consider using phrases such as "limited assistance is necessary", "requires "nominal support"", or "demonstrates a high degree of self-sufficiency".

Is it appropriate to use "minimal support required" in a business proposal?

Yes, it's appropriate. It can highlight the efficiency and cost-effectiveness of your proposed solution. However, ensure that your claim is accurate and substantiated by facts or data.

What's the difference between "minimal support required" and "no support required"?

"Minimal support required" implies that some assistance, however small, might be needed. "No support required" suggests complete independence. Choose the phrase that accurately reflects the actual level of assistance needed.
